Updated by Fabio Sinibaldi over 8 years ago

Hi, I checked and the service had "troubles" again.
It's working again (I've tested all functionalities from species selection to new map visualization) however please note these known issues in the portlet :

  • Opening of gis-viewer is faulty (will be fixed in next release)
  • Recalculate envelope is faulty (will be fixed in next release)
  • Rendering of customization section may be faulty
  • Grids do not display content when first rendered
  • Maps static images are displayed only after resizing
  • Grids column resizing may be faulty

These are due to an obsolete framework which the portlet relies on. A migration will be provided in future releases.
